What is a Service Page?
A service page is a website page dedicated to providing information about a particular service or offering. It typically contains information about the benefits of the offering, how it solves customer pain points, and any related pricing or delivery information. Service pages are an important part of most websites, as they offer customers an easy way to learn more about what your business has to offer and can be used to generate leads. Why is on-page SEO important?
On-page SEO is important because it helps search engine algorithms understand the context of a page’s content. By optimizing certain elements of your page, like headings, titles, and descriptions, you can help your page rank higher in organic search results. On-page SEO takes into account both the content of a webpage and how it’s structured. Quality on-page optimization can help your page rank higher, attract more visitors, and ultimately improve conversions.

TIPS: How Do I Optimize My Service Page For SEO
Here are a few tips on how to optimize a service page for SEO:
• Use keywords strategically throughout the page – Choose relevant keywords that people are searching for and incorporate them into the page title, headings, body content, and image alt tags. Google now recognizes search intent and will filter results that way, so try to think of search terms your customers will be using.
• Use headings – (H1, H2, etc.) to break up the content and make it easier to read.
• Optimize meta descriptions – Create an attractive meta description with a compelling call-to-action that will encourage visitors to click on your service page when it appears in search engine results.
• Unique title tag – Your title tag should be unique for each service page and include the name of the service and preferably a keyword or two that you want to rank for.
• Link internally – Linking to other pages on your website can help boost rankings and drive more traffic to your service page.

• Link externally – Linking to other relevant authority sites can help improve SEO and build trust with customers.
• Optimize images – Use descriptive file names and alt tags when optimizing images for SEO. This will help search engines understand what the image is about and how it relates to your service page.
• Clear headline – The headline on your service page should be clear, concise, and capture the attention of your readers. It should also fit within the overall brand tone and voice.
• Benefits – Be sure to clearly state the benefits of your service offering. This should include how it solves customer pain points and what makes your service stand out from the competition. Use keywords and search intent here.
• Credibility – Demonstrate the value of your services by including customer testimonials, awards, or case studies on your page. Customer testimonials are a great way to increase trust with your customers, and Google loves a trustworthy source. This will help to show potential customers that your services are credible and help you establish authority in your space. You can also utilize an awards program to further demonstrate why customers should trust you with their business.
• Engaging content – The content on your service page should be informative, engaging, and well-written. Use multimedia elements such as images, videos, audio, and infographics to make the page more interesting.
• Optimize load time – Make sure that the page loads quickly so visitors don’t have to wait for it to load. This can also help your page rank higher in search results.
• Call-to-Action – Include a strong call-to-action based on the desired action you want visitors to take. This could be to contact you for more information, sign up for a free trial, or purchase the service.
Make sure to provide clear instructions on how customers should purchase your service. This means outlining the steps in a straightforward manner and including helpful resources if needed. Additionally, use strong CTAs such as “learn more” and “buy now” to encourage visitors to take action.
Think of the product or service you offer and how it’s different from your competitor’s. Highlight features. Use this opportunity to once again showcase features that make your service stand out from others on the market. Use that to come up with original CTAs. A transitional CTA would be ‘learn more,’ while a direct CTA example is buy now. Have fun with it as it relates to your products/service and particular customer base, but always be clear when calling to action.
• Contact us – provide the correct contact info. Make sure to include your contact information so customers can easily reach out for more information about your service. This could include an email address, phone number, or even a live chat option.
